Hello Blackjesus32, You need: 1) Gimp or Photoshop (Photoshop is what I use) 2) 3ds max (the student version is free for 3 years) 3) Zmodeler (I use v2.2.4) As a modeler I use 3ds Max to make the model/object, I export it as a .obj, then I import it via Zmodeler. An image editor is mainly for changing texture colors, making skins, etc. And YES YOU DO NEED IT! To scratch make a car, you will need 3DS Max or Zmodeler (I prefer 3DS Max). You also need the blueprints of the car as-well. If you make the model in 3ds Max you export the file, then in Zmodeler you import the file you exported in 3ds max. In Zmodeler you have to assign textures, UV map, create dummies, etc. It is basically very complicated. I hope this helps!!!
